About B. A. Brown
B. A. Brown is a scholar working on Nuclear and High Energy Physics, Radiation and Atomic and Molecular Physics, and Optics, having authored 593 papers that have together received 21.5k indexed citations. Recurring topics across this work include Nuclear physics research studies (546 papers), Atomic and Molecular Physics (218 papers) and Astronomical and nuclear sciences (149 papers). The work is most often cited by research in Nuclear and High Energy Physics (19.6k citations), Radiation (4.9k citations) and Atomic and Molecular Physics, and Optics (9.7k citations). B. A. Brown has collaborated with scholars based in United States, United Kingdom and Germany. Frequent co-authors include B. H. Wildenthal, W. A. Richter, E. K. Warburton, Takaharu Otsuka, T. Mizusaki, Mihai Horoi, Mareki Honma, W. E. Ormand, Vladimir Zelevinsky and P.G. Hansen. Their work appears in journals such as Nature, Physical Review Letters and Nucleic Acids Research.
